Text of Freedom Document
Know all men by these presents that I Mary Wade of the county of Montgomery and State of Virginia, do hereby emancipate and set free a negro man slave by name James, otherwise called James Niece. In witness whereof I have hereunto set my hand and affixed my seal this 5th day of October 1846.
Mary Wade (seal)
Signed, sealed & delivered in the presence of
Eld. R. Anderson
Fountaine Morrison
Virginia. At a Court held for Montgomery County at the Courthouse on the 5th day of October 1846. This deed of emancipation from Mary Wade to her slave James (alias) James Niece, was presented in court & proven by the oaths of Eldred R. Anderson & Fountain Morrison the witnesses thereto subscribed and ordered to be recorded.
Teste, R.D. Montague, C
